The reason for the frame swap is that all the components on the motorhome are everything I want and the frame width is correct. Dana 70hd rear, heavy front with dual piston disk brakes all around. I will shorten the frame so I can get a 10’ flatbed on it. More pics as I get it out of the shed and disassembled. The pic shows the magic floating frame secret!
